My Env: kubernetes:1.20.0 glusterfs-server-6.10-1.el7.x86_64 heketi-8.0.0-1.el7.x86_64 heketi-客户端-8.0.0-1.el7.x86_64
apiVersion: storage.k8s.io/v1
kind: StorageClass
metadata:
name: gluster-heketi-storageclass
provisioner: kubernetes.io/glusterfs
reclaimPolicy: Retain
parameters:
resturl: "http://1xxxxxxx:18080"
restauthenabled: "true"
restuser: "admin"
secretName: "heketi-secret"
secretNamespace: "default"
#volumetype: "none"
volumetype: "replicate:3"
clusterid: "60d0c41c0b232906f90b528fbb58400a"kind: PersistentVolumeClaim
apiVersion: v1
metadata:
name: glusterfs-vol-pvc02
namespace: default
spec:
storageClassName: gluster-heketi-storageclass
accessModes:
- ReadWriteMany
resources:
requests:
storage: 10Gikubectl描述pvc胶乳-vol 02
Failed to provision volume with StorageClass "gluster-heketi-storageclass": failed to create volume: failed to create volume: see kube-controller-manager.log for details发布于 2022-09-09 11:35:03
我也犯了类似的错误。glusterfs节点之间的连接已经中断。跑
gluster peer status 命令并检查所有glusterfs节点上的/etc/host文件,。在我的例子中,主机文件缺乏必要的信息,并不是所有节点都可以相互通信。
https://stackoverflow.com/questions/72025783
复制相似问题